Ethics and Humanity pays to tribute to Jonathan Glover a pioneering figure whose thought and personal influence have had a significant impact on applied philosophy. In topics that include genetic engineering abortion euthanasia war and moral responsibility Glover has made seminal contributions. The papers collected here written by some of the most distinguished contemporary moral philosophers address topics to which Glover has contributed with particular emphasis on problems of conflict discussed in his book Humanity: A Moral History of the Twentieth Century. There are also moving testaments to the influence Glover has had on colleagues students and friends. Glover himself contributes a series of fine replies which constitute an important addition to his published work.
